What is COVID-19?

COVID-19, short for coronavirus disease 2019, is an illness caused by a virus called SARS-CoV-2. The virus primarily spreads through droplets from an infected person’s nose or mouth, usually when they cough, sneeze, or talk. It can also spread by touching surfaces contaminated with the virus and then touching the face.

How long is the incubation period for COVID-19?

The incubation period, which refers to the time it takes for a person to develop symptoms after being infected, ranges from 2 to 14 days. On average, symptoms appear around 5 to 6 days after exposure. However, it’s important to note that some people may remain asymptomatic throughout this period but can still spread the virus.

What are the symptoms of COVID-19?

The symptoms of COVID-19 can vary from mild to severe. Common symptoms include:

  • Fever
  • Cough
  • Shortness of breath
  • Fatigue
  • Muscle or body aches
  • Loss of taste or smell
  • Sore throat
  • Headache

In severe cases, COVID-19 can lead to pneumonia, respiratory failure, or other complications. Some individuals may also experience long-lasting symptoms known as “long COVID” that persist for several weeks or even months after recovery.

How long does COVID-19 typically last?

The duration of COVID-19 varies from person to person and depends on various factors, including age, overall health, and the severity of the infection. For most individuals, the illness typically lasts for about 2 weeks. However, it’s important to note that some people may experience a prolonged illness with symptoms lingering for several weeks or even months.

When is it safe to end isolation or quarantine?

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) recommends that individuals who have tested positive for COVID-19 or have been in close contact with someone infected should isolate or quarantine for a specific period. In general, it is safe to end isolation or quarantine under the following conditions:

  • At least 10 days have passed since the symptoms first appeared, and
  • At least 24 hours have passed since the last fever without using fever-reducing medications, and
  • Other symptoms have improved.

However, it’s worth noting that individuals with severe illness or those who are immunocompromised may need to isolate for a longer duration as advised by healthcare professionals.

How can I protect myself and others from COVID-19?

To protect yourself and others from COVID-19, it is important to follow guidelines recommended by health authorities. These include:

  • Wear a mask or face covering in public settings where social distancing is challenging.
  • Maintain a distance of at least 6 feet from others whenever possible.
  • Wash hands frequently with soap and water for at least 20 seconds or use hand sanitizer containing at least 60% alcohol.
  • Avoid large gatherings or crowded places.
  • Cover your mouth and nose with a tissue or your elbow when coughing or sneezing.
  • Clean and disinfect frequently touched surfaces regularly.

By practicing these preventive measures consistently, we can significantly reduce the spread of the virus and protect ourselves and our communities.
